Highlights
Are people in Lake Forest older or younger than people in Castle Rock?
- The Median Age in Lake Forest is 4.4 years older than in Castle Rock.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lake Forest or Castle Rock?
- Lake Forest housing costs are 37.1% more expensive than Castle Rock hous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lake Forest or Castle Rock?
- The average commute for residents of Lake Forest is 3.1 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Castle Rock.

Things to do in Castle Rock?
Castle Rock, Colorado is an incredible city located just south of Denver. This majestic city offers plenty for visitors to explore such as the majestic Red Rocks Amphitheatre or the picturesque Castlewood Canyon State Park. Residents here also take advantage of all the outdoor activities available at Chatfield State Park or Bear Dance Golf Club. With its excellent school systems, thriving businesses, and numerous recreational opportunities, it's no wonder why so many people choose to make Castle Rock their home.
